Romania is gearing up for one of its most celebrated cultural events of the year. The Sibiu International Theatre Festival (FITS) returns for its 33rd edition from June 19 to June 28, 2026, transforming the medieval streets of Sibiu into a vibrant stage for performers from around the globe.
A Festival with Deep Roots
Founded in 1993 by Constantin Chiriac, FITS has grown from a modest local gathering into one of Europes most prestigious theatre festivals. Now spanning ten days each June, the festival attracts tens of thousands of visitors, hundreds of artists, and dozens of countries. The 2026 edition promises to be no different, with a program packed featuring contemporary theatre, dance, circus, music, and street performances.
Why Sibiu?
Sibiu, a city with over 1,000 years of history, provides a stunning backdrop for the festival. Its cobblestone squares, colorful baroque buildings, and fortified walls create an atmosphere unlike any other European festival venue. The city was designated a European Capital of Culture in 2007, and FITS has been central to its identity as a cultural hub ever since.
What to Expect in 2026
The 33rd edition of FITS will feature performances across multiple venues throughout the city, including the Radu Stanca National Theatre, outdoor stages in the Grand Square, and pop-up installations in unexpected corners of the old town. The festivals international volunteering program runs from June 11 to July 1, bringing together young people from around the world to help bring the event to life.
Highlights include award-winning international theatre companies, experimental dance performances, and the beloved Daily Dance pop-up experience that transforms everyday spaces into spontaneous celebrations of movement and joy.
